Transaction

718bebeebaeb9676a47f4e610aa1852fcae9bba101c10b6506ed45f07fcc6f0c
448,750 confirmations
Timestamp
1507568651
Block489,073
Fee9,210 sats
Fee rate48.2 sats/vB
view on mempool.space

Inputs & Outputs